From a deck of cards, cards are taken out with replacement What is the probability that the fourteenth card taken out is an ace ?

A

`(1)/(51)`

B

`(4)/(51)`

C

`(1)/(52)`

D

`(1)/(13)`

Text Solution

Verified by Experts

The correct Answer is:
D
